ABOUT US
GridCARE is a leading venture-backed startup solving the most critical constraint in AI’s growth trajectory: immediate access to power. As demand for computing skyrockets, access to energy has become the defining bottleneck in the AI infrastructure race. While leading tech companies invest billions in speculative, long-term solutions that may take decades to arrive, GridCARE’s pioneering physics-based generative AI platform unlocks gigawatts of hidden capacity in today’s electric grid — enabling hyperscalers, data center developers, and utilities to power AI infrastructure years sooner than conventional approaches and without costly upgrades.
Founded at Stanford’s Doerr School of Sustainability and backed by leading climate-tech and deep-tech investors, GridCARE has assembled a world-class team spanning power systems, AI, and infrastructure.

JOB DESCRIPTION
We are seeking a highly motivated Director of Utility Partnerships to lead high-impact multi-year engagements with utilities and close strategic partnerships and agreements. This is a senior, relationship-led role, requiring a unique combination of business development and utility industry expertise. We are seeking someone who already carries credibility with utility executive leadership and can bring an existing, trusted relationship at one or more target utilities. It is ideal for a commercially-driven utility expert who understands different regulatory regimes, utility business models, thrives in a fast-paced environment, and enjoys building partnerships that result in meaningful long term business growth.
RESPONSIBILITIES
Be the face of GridCARE for utilities
- Bring and build on existing relationships with utility executives and senior decision-makers, particularly at priority target utilities
- Build and maintain a robust pipeline of utility contacts across departments and levels
- Drive strategic partnerships from introduction to execution of commercial agreements with leading utilities
- Maintain clear accountability for meeting and exceeding utility partnership targets
- Identify high-value opportunities based on deep understanding of utility needs and market trends, and craft targeted approaches to secure engagements
- Create compelling narrative to clearly articulate GridCARE's value proposition to utility decision-makers
- Represent GridCARE at industry conferences, forums, and events to elevate visibility
Collaborate across internal teams
- Work with the leadership team to develop product and commercial strategies for utilities in alignment with broader organizational goals and revenue targets
- Identify, develop and execute partnership strategies that contribute to company priorities
- Provide structured feedback from utilities to inform roadmap and product delivery, including technical needs, procurement, and contracting
QUALIFICATIONS
- 10+ years of experience in business development, sales, strategic partnerships, or senior utility leadership within the utility or energy sector
- An established network of utility industry contracts, including credible relationships with senior executives at one or more target utilities, with a demonstrated ability to build trust at the executive level
- Deep understanding of the utility industry, state and federal regulation and policy, and the challenges driving grid interconnection
- Startup mindset and/or experience: adaptability, ownership, and comfort operating with ambiguity
- A background that combines utility-side experience with exposure to the private sector — startup, strategy consulting, or technology — pairing utility credibility with a broader commercial lens; strategy consulting experience selling or delivering strategic utility engagements is a plus
- Exceptional communication, negotiation, and presentation skills, with the ability to articulate complex value propositions
- Bachelor's degree required; advanced or technical degree preferred
